The peoples either from America and India or worldwide suffer from occasional digestion problems: gas, bloating, stomach discomfort, constipation, heartburn, and fatigue after eating. The healing tradition of Ayurveda trains that wellbeing and prosperity relies on our capacity to process all that we take in from nature. At the point when our stomach related capacity, or agni, is solid, we make sound tissues, dispose of waste items productively, and deliver an inconspicuous pith called ojas.
Root Causes of Digestive Issues
Root problem is weak agni, or poor digestion. Unfortunately, in Western medicine, we aren’t trained to ask the key question “How strong is my digestive fire?” Instead, we concentrate solely on the foods going in. When a patient goes to a health care provider trained in conventional allopathic medicine, the treatment options for digestive issues are typically medications, which serve to control symptoms, but do not treat the fundamental cause.
Brisk Tips for Good Digestion from The Vandana’s Ayurcure Physicians:
1. Eat taking a seat, in a settled situation, without the TV on.
2. Eat a crisp bit of ginger and lemon before a full supper (or Pomegranate Chutney to adjust Pitta).
3. Drink lassi at noon.
4. Avoid super cold beverages and nourishment.
5. Lunch ought to be the greatest dinner of the day. Supper ought to be lighter and eaten before 8:00 p.m.
6. Focus on releasing negative emotions
